avocado

Avocado nutrients feed your brain, blood, eyes, hair, heart, mouth/teeth, nerves, nose and skin!  This fruit (seed in the center), grow on trees in CA and FL, are easily found in the stores now.  Pick some up, ripen them in paper bags, and serve them in salads, wraps, dips (guacomole),tacos and on top of fish, shrimp, eggs and chicken dishes.  Ripe ones melt in your mouth.  They are loaded with essential fatty acids especially needed for healthy brain development and maintenance – all good calories!  To make one go a long way, chop it into small pieces.  Their thick skin provides protection so no need to buy organic. Try to serve one a week in your home.
